Interesting stat: Blowout wins in the Andy Reid Era

With a hat tip to this article, since Andy Reid came to Kansas City, the Chiefs have beaten their opponents by 20 points or more 10 times. That's more than all except the Patriots (16), Seahawks (15), Colts (11), and Broncos (11).

Source

Admittedly, I always think of Andy as being really conservative and taking his foot off the gas, but the numbers suggest that might not necessarily be the case.
